6JGT
Crystal structure of barley exohydrolaseI W434Y mutant in complex with methyl 6-thio-beta-gentiobioside.
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| AUSTRALIAN SYNCHROTRON BEAMLINE MX1 |
| Synchrotron site | Australian Synchrotron |
| Beamline | MX1 |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2012-11-22 |
| Detector | ADSC QUANTUM 210r |
| Wavelength(s) | 0.9537 |
| Spacegroup name | P 43 21 2 |
| Unit cell lengths | 100.712, 100.712, 181.009 |
| Unit cell angles | 90.00, 90.00, 90.00 |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 7 | 277 | 1.7 M ammonium sulfate, 75 mM HEPES-NaOH buffer, pH 7, containing 7.5 mM sodium acetate and 1.2% (w/v) PEG 400 |
